Overview

The range hood switch button is an essential interface component in kitchen ventilation systems, enabling users to control extraction functions. These buttons are designed to withstand high temperatures, grease accumulation, and frequent use in both residential and commercial kitchen environments. Modern variants include tactile push-buttons, membrane switches, and capacitive touch controls, with materials selected for durability and easy cleaning. The design must balance user ergonomics with compliance to electrical safety standards for kitchen appliances.

Structure and Working Principle

Standard switch buttons consist of three layers: the external actuator (button surface), internal conductive mechanism, and PCB connection points. Mechanical buttons use physical contacts to complete circuits, while touch-sensitive versions employ capacitive sensing technology. The working principle involves translating user input into electrical signals that regulate hood functions. High-quality buttons incorporate dust-proof membranes and sealed switch mechanisms to prevent grease ingress, which is critical for maintaining operational reliability in kitchen environments.

Key Features

Industrial-grade range hood buttons feature IP54 or higher ingress protection ratings, ensuring resistance to moisture and particulate matter. Heat stability is paramount, with quality components rated for continuous operation at up to 70°C ambient temperature. Ergonomic considerations include raised profiles for tactile identification and illuminated indicators for low-light visibility. Some premium models integrate fingerprint-resistant coatings and antimicrobial treatments to meet commercial kitchen hygiene standards.

Application Areas

Primary applications include residential kitchen range hoods, commercial exhaust systems in restaurants, and industrial kitchen ventilation units. Different market segments require varying durability standards - commercial models typically withstand 100,000+ actuations compared to 50,000 for residential units. Specialized versions exist for harsh environments, featuring stainless steel construction for institutional kitchens or chemical-resistant materials for laboratory ventilation hoods. The buttons must comply with regional electrical safety standards (UL, CE, or CCC) depending on the market.

Maintenance and Precautions

Regular cleaning with pH-neutral detergents prevents grease buildup that can impair functionality. Avoid abrasive cleaners that may damage surface coatings or etch markings. For touch-sensitive models, use only manufacturer-approved cleaning methods to preserve sensor accuracy. Technicians should inspect switch mechanisms annually for carbon buildup on contacts and test actuation force consistency. In commercial settings, consider preventive replacement after 3-5 years depending on usage intensity to avoid operational disruptions.

B2B Procurement Guide

When sourcing switch buttons in bulk, verify compatibility with existing hood control systems regarding voltage ratings (commonly 12V DC or 120/240V AC) and connection types. Request samples to test ergonomics and durability under simulated kitchen conditions. For OEM purchasers, minimum order quantities typically start at 1,000 units, with lead times of 4-8 weeks for custom configurations. Consider suppliers offering RoHS-compliant components and providing technical documentation including CAD files for integration planning.
